Climate Overview
The climate in Tabwakea Village is hot. The average annual temperature is 27°C and approximately 880mm of precipitation falls per year. April is the wettest month, receiving around 151mm of rainfall. Tabwakea Village sits near the equator, so seasonal temperature differences are minimal throughout the year.
Temperature
Tabwakea Village has relatively stable temperatures year-round, staying within a 2°C range. The warmest month is June, when average highs reach 28°C and the mean temperature sits around 27°C. January is the coolest month, with minimum temperatures around 26°C and an average of 26°C. Daily temperature variation is modest, with an average difference of 1°C between highs and lows.
Precipitation
Tabwakea Village is a moderately rainy area, receiving approximately 880mm of precipitation annually, which averages out to around 73mm per month. The wettest month is April, averaging 151mm of rainfall. May and March also tend to see above-average precipitation. The driest month is October, with just 23mm. That's 128mm less than April, the wettest month. Rainfall is heavily concentrated in certain months, creating a distinct wet and dry season. Visitors should plan around these patterns, as the difference between peak and low months is dramatic.
Wind
Tabwakea Village is moderately windy, with an average annual wind speed of 27km/h. For context, sustained winds below 12km/h are generally light, while anything above 25km/h is considered strong. The windiest month is December, averaging 30km/h, which can feel quite blustery and may affect outdoor activities. The calmest conditions occur in June, with average winds dropping to 25km/h, making it an ideal period for wind-sensitive activities. Wind conditions are fairly consistent throughout the year, varying by only 5km/h between the calmest and windiest months. Wind tends to be stronger during winter months, driven by seasonal pressure systems. The seasonal averages break down to 29km/h in winter, 26km/h in spring, 27km/h in summer, 27km/h in autumn.
